THE FACT ABOUT MAGIC THAT NO ONE IS SUGGESTING

The Fact About magic That No One Is Suggesting

The Fact About magic That No One Is Suggesting

Blog Article

Actually This system won't use your name for anything at all. The inner title of any and all variables is hidden to the end user, so of course It isn't a difficulty to alter a name. It takes a minute to write down an input system for virtually any table. It will require a minute to write an export/import software for all the data data files while in the databases.

The common case in point could well be the library-offered ::operator new and ::operator delete implementations. We regularly call them "overloadable" in everyday language, whilst formally They're replaceable

You often see magic quantities embedded in file formats, mainly because data files might be sent all-around somewhat promiscuously and get rid of any metadata regarding how they ended up made. Nevertheless magic numbers are also in some cases employed for in-memory facts constructions, like ioctl() calls.

3 The official docs advise in any other case "Because the MagicMock is the more capable class it would make a wise 1 to make use of by default." docs.python.org/dev/library/…

Does normal goal libraries comprise any code which can't be composed by normal end users? Connected

Earn badges by enhancing or asking concerns in Staging Ground. See new badges The cause of "poor magic quantity" error when loading a workspace and how to keep away from it?

We'd prevent in this article and mention that two is ok In this particular context and there is nothing else we have to know. Nonetheless, Maybe inside our software universe this isn't The entire story. There is much more to it, but "padding = two" like a context can't expose it.

Quantities over a scale may have semantics likewise. By way of example, faux we're producing a D&D game, where by we possess the Idea of the monster.

– mtvec Commented Aug 26, 2010 at thirteen:04 3 well, All those aren't in The present Variation in the standard. They can be scheduled for inclusion in C++0x (and quickly skimming the draft did not generate any info on how they may be executed, so you might be ideal which they involve compiler magic to apply -- On the flip side, their only purpose then is to reveal this compiler magic so standard developers could utilize it. They don't hold it to them selves like @Occupation's Java illustrations do.)

It really is specialized niche then is PROOF of strategy to get a software in a large corporation or conversion, importing, exporting to get a growth corporation. It is good for $25k packages which have Lisa been database significant rather than going cellular.

When you are interested in Finding out this, you could download a "absolutely free" version with the software that only operates with sqlite databases termed UniPaaS Jet.

I did some googling and could not locate much information regarding it. I couldn't discover any code illustrations, and wikipedia did not have any information on it possibly.

. The normal library is permitted to rely on them, however you And that i aren't. So when you have been likely to write down your own private STL implementation, you would need to make some small improvements, but that's not on account of any magic, just a way in order to avoid identify clashes among the typical library and person code. Share Improve this response Abide by

Can a essential price exist in more than one area in our code with distinctive semantics in Every single, thus causing our reader a confusion?

Report this page